If the STP start date was 2 July then the pass will run out at 05.00 the day after the end date, so that will mean at 05.00 on 17 July. However in practice that means the end of services on the 16 July would be the last sensible time that the pass can be used.

Thanks for revert. But 15 days pass doesnt add up is it is starting from 2nd July 22 and ends on 16 July. As pass holder, i am not getting 15 days, but it is just 14 days.
121 posts
If you had one full day of use of the Swiss Travel Pass, starting on the morning of the 2nd of July and running through the end of of the travel day on the 16th, that is 15 days of travel. As 1960man said, although the pass would be valid until 5 a.m. on the morning of the 17th, there would not be many modes of transportation in operation early in the morning, prior to that time.

A STP valid 2 July to 16 July is indeed 15 days, as follows:
2,3,4,5,6,7,8,9,10,11,12,13,14,15,16
